I recently bought a used Ipod Classic at a police sale, and was told it was a 5 gen Ipod. When I went to the Apple store, I noticed that there seems to be two types of 5 gen ipods, both of which may be 80 gig. Since this on is an 80 gig, how do I tell what version I have ? It's black, if that helps. I got no manual with it, so I would like to know if there is anything different between the two. Thanks, sorry if this has come up before, but I could'nt find anything about it.

There should be a serial number/model number on it - when you find that (if it's not visible on the back of the device, it'll come up in iTunes whrn you plug it in), go to the Apple support pages and do a search there - should be able to find what you are looking for.
